Dvorak is a keyboard layout that is more efficient, faster, and more comfortable than the standard QWERTY layout.

It has 70% of the most commonly used letters positioned in the home row — QWERTY has only 32% — so your fingers move less. This makes typing less work on a Dvorak keyboard.

World speed record holder.

The world record for fastest typing was set using a Dvorak keyboard. Barbara Blackburn of Salem, Oregon, achieved cruising speeds of 150 to 170 words per minute, and peak speeds of 212 wpm — that's an incredible 17+ key presses per second!

Other famous users include Apple co-founder Steve Wozniak and BitTorrent inventor Bram Cohen.

Less work  =  less hurt.

Since your fingers work less on Dvorak, you're much less likely to develop repetitive strain injuries from typing. RSI sufferers that switch to Dvorak commonly report their pain disappearing after a few months of use.

Almost banned from competition.

Shortly after the Dvorak layout was introduced, its users began winning typing competitions. For almost a decade, they swept the field. Contest officials tried to have them banned for “unfair competition.” One year, their machines were sabotaged, leading Dvorak to hire security guards prior to competitions.

In 1982, the Dvorak layout was finally designated as an alternative standard by the American National Standards Institute (ANSI).
